Early Careers & Talent Partner

Location: UK Hybrid (3 days/week in Bristol or other UK offices)

Contract: Permanent, Full-Time

Salary: c. £45,000

About the Role

We are looking for a strategic and hands‑on Early Careers & Talent Partner to build and deliver a sustainable early careers pipeline for a growing UK organisation. You'll bridge workforce planning with practical delivery, ensuring the business has the skills and capabilities needed to scale over the next 5 years.

You’ll lead early careers programmes end‑to‑end – from designing outreach strategies and managing academic partnerships, to developing internal talent pathways including graduates, apprenticeships, and upskilling initiatives. You’ll also partner with senior HR colleagues to support wider HR activity and embed talent strategies across the business.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ead workforce planning, capability mapping, and succession planning
  • Own and deliver early careers programmes (graduates, apprenticeships, T-Levels)
  • Build and manage relationships with universities, colleges, and industry bodies
  • Drive diversity and STEM outreach initiatives
  • Support internal talent development, mentoring, and continuous learning
  • Provide HR partnering support to the wider People team

About You

  • CIPD Level 5 (or equivalent)
  • Experience in talent, workforce planning, or HR partnering
  • Strong stakeholder management skills across internal and external networks
  • Able to work strategically and operationally in a growing, fast‑paced business

Benefits

  • Hybrid working (minimum 3 days in office)
  • Competitive salary of c. £45,000
  • Career development opportunities in a collaborative and inclusive environment
  • Employee benefits including private medical and generous annual leave
